Location

Where in the World is Hawaii?

Hawaii is a string of pearls in the vast Pacific Ocean, about 2,000 miles southwest of the mainland United States. These stunning islands are the peaks of underwater volcanoes, creating a unique archipelago.

The Hawaiian archipelago has 137 islands, but only 7 are typically inhabited. The main islands are Hawaii (Big Island), Maui, Oahu, Kauai, Molokai, Lanai, and Niihau. Hawaii is Earth’s most isolated population center, making it a truly unique destination. History

From Ancient Kingdom to Modern Paradise

The story of Hawaii is as rich and colorful as its landscapes. From its Polynesian roots to its journey to becoming America’s 50th state, Hawaii’s history is filled with fascinating tales of brave explorers, powerful kings, and cultural transformation.

* Ancient Polynesians first arrived around 400 CE, navigating by stars across vast oceans

* King Kamehameha I united the islands in 1810, establishing the Hawaiian Kingdom

* Hawaii became the 50th U.S. state in 1959, though this transition remains a complex topic

Population

A Beautiful Blend of Cultures

Today’s Hawaii is a magnificent melting pot of cultures, creating one of the most diverse populations in America. The spirit of “Aloha” brings everyone together uniquely and beautifully.  CITY IN HAWAII BUILT NEAR THE SHORELINE FOR TRAVELERS TO ENJOY.

* Hawaii’s population is approximately 1.4 million people

* The state has the highest percentage of multiracial Americans

* Native Hawaiians make up about 10% of the population, with Asian Americans forming the largest ethnic group

Language

More Than Just Aloha

While English is widely spoken, the Hawaiian language adds a magical element to life on the islands. In recent decades, the language has experienced a remarkable revival.

* Hawaiian and English are both official state languages

* The Hawaiian alphabet has only 13 letters

* Common phrases include “Aloha” (hello/goodbye), “Mahalo” (thank you), and “Puka” (hole)

Climate

Endless Summer

Dreams are made of Hawaii’s climate – warm, tropical, and perfect for year-round adventures. The islands experience subtle seasonal changes that create unique opportunities throughout the year. TOURISTS CATCHING THE SUN AND WAVES AT THE HAWAIIAN BEACH

* Average temperatures range from 70-85°F (21-29°C) year-round

* The islands have only two seasons: summer (May-October) and winter (November-April)

* Each island has multiple microclimates, from tropical rainforests to arid regions
